What is SPKGI?
SPKGI (Indonesian Mountain Difficulty Rating System) is a standardized assessment framework developed to determine the difficulty level of hiking and climbing routes on mountains throughout Indonesia. This system was created and developed by Hendri Agustin to streamline the operations of Indonesia Mountain & Nature Consultant.
The system evaluates each route using eleven (11) primary indicators, with every indicator scored on a scale from 1 (Very Easy) to 5 (Very Difficult). The maximum possible score is 55 points.
Each indicator represents a specific aspect of mountain conditions, such as terrain, elevation, navigation, weather, and environmental hazards. The combined score determines the overall difficulty grade of a particular route.
Since different routes on the same mountain often present different challenges, a single mountain may receive multiple SPKGI grades, depending on the route being assessed.
Purpose of SPKGI
SPKGI was developed to establish a standardized and objective mountain difficulty rating system for Indonesia—from Aceh to Papua.
The framework evaluates mountain routes using eleven key indicators that reflect:
- Mountain elevation
- Hiking distance and expedition duration
- Elevation gain
- Terrain and geological characteristics
- Vegetation and forest density
- Weather and microclimate
- Volcanic hazards
- Accessibility and logistics
- Navigation complexity
- Objective hazards (cliffs, steep drops, exposed terrain, etc.)
- Alpine environmental conditions (snow, ice, and hypothermia risk)

SPKGI Assessment Structure
The SPKGI framework consists of:
- 11 Assessment Indicators
- Scoring Scale: 1 (Very Easy) to 5 (Very Difficult) for each indicator
- Maximum Total Score: 55 points
- Final Classification: SPKGI Grades G1–G6
By applying a standardized methodology, SPKGI makes it possible to build a national mountain difficulty database and provide objective, comparable information for hiking routes across Indonesia.
The Eleven Official SPKGI Indicators
Each hiking route is assessed using the following eleven indicators. Every indicator receives one score between 1 and 5, representing the overall condition of that specific factor. The combined score determines the final SPKGI grade.
1. Mountain Elevation
Evaluates the elevation of the mountain’s highest summit above sea level.
| Score | Elevation |
|---|---|
| 1 | Below 1,000 m |
| 2 | 1,000–1,999 m |
| 3 | 2,000–2,999 m |
| 4 | 3,000–3,999 m |
| 5 | 4,000 m and above |
2. Hiking Distance & Expedition Duration
Measures the total round-trip distance and typical expedition duration.
| Score | Criteria |
| 1 | Less than 10 km / 1 day |
| 2 | 10–19 km / 1–2 days |
| 3 | 20–29 km / 2–3 days |
| 4 | 30–50 km / 3–4 days |
| 5 | More than 50 km / 5 days or longer |
3. Elevation Gain
Measures the total net vertical ascent from the trailhead to the summit.
Elevation Gain = Summit Elevation − Trailhead Elevation
| Score | Elevation Gain |
| 1 | Less than 500 m |
| 2 | 500–999 m |
| 3 | 1,000–1,499 m |
| 4 | 1,500–1,999 m |
| 5 | 2,000 m or more |
4. Terrain & Geological Characteristics
Evaluates terrain conditions, slope angle, rock stability, and overall surface difficulty.
| Score | Criteria |
| 1 | Wide, stable, relatively flat trail |
| 2 | Firm ground with well-defined paths |
| 3 | Mixed terrain with roots and rocks |
| 4 | Loose volcanic sand, slippery slopes, steep rocky sections |
| 5 | Cliffs, exposed ridges, unstable rock, extreme terrain |
5. Vegetation & Forest Density
Assesses vegetation density and forest characteristics along the route.
| Score | Criteria |
| 1 | Open grassland or savanna |
| 2 | Open woodland |
| 3 | Moderate forest with shrubs |
| 4 | Dense tropical forest |
| 5 | Primary rainforest with extremely dense vegetation and high humidity |
6. Weather & Microclimate
Evaluates rainfall, fog, temperature, humidity, and local weather conditions.
| Score | Criteria |
| 1 | Stable weather, warm temperatures, infrequent rain |
| 2 | Moderate rainfall and light winds |
| 3 | Frequent afternoon fog and cool nights |
| 4 | Heavy rainfall, dense fog, low temperatures |
| 5 | Severe weather, storms, extreme winds, temperatures approaching 0°C |
7. Volcanic Hazard
Evaluates volcanic activity and crater-related hazards.
| Score | Criteria |
| 1 | Non-volcanic mountain |
| 2 | Extinct volcano |
| 3 | Dormant volcano |
| 4 | Active volcano with minor volcanic gas activity |
| 5 | Active volcano with eruption potential and hazardous volcanic gases |
8. Accessibility & Logistics
Measures the difficulty of reaching the trailhead and the availability of transportation, supplies, and water.
| Score | Criteria |
| 1 | Easily accessible by private vehicle with complete logistical support |
| 2 | Good road access and basic logistical facilities |
| 3 | Requires four-wheel-drive vehicle; nearest village is relatively distant |
| 4 | Accessible only by motorcycle followed by hiking to the trailhead |
| 5 | Requires helicopter or small aircraft; no local logistical support available |
9. Navigation & Route Finding
Evaluates trail clarity and the level of navigation required.
| Score | Criteria |
| 1 | Wide, obvious, and well-maintained trail |
| 2 | Clearly marked route with signs or trail markers |
| 3 | Several junctions requiring local knowledge |
| 4 | Faint or unmarked trails requiring strong navigation skills |
| 5 | No established trail; GPS, compass, and topographic maps are essential |
10. Objective Hazards
Evaluates natural hazards that may result in serious injury or fatal accidents.
| Score | Criteria |
| 1 | Minimal objective hazards |
| 2 | Minor slips, roots, and small stream crossings |
| 3 | Steep slopes and large root systems |
| 4 | Cliffs and steep rock faces adjacent to the trail |
| 5 | Narrow summit ridges, exposed cliffs, and high fall potential |
11. Alpine Environmental Conditions
Evaluates alpine hazards that distinguish high-altitude alpine environments from tropical mountain conditions.
| Score | Criteria |
| 1 | No snow or ice; temperatures generally above 10°C |
| 2 | Cool foggy conditions; nighttime temperatures below 10°C |
| 3 | Cold and humid alpine zone with occasional frost |
| 4 | Permanent ice or remnant glaciers; nighttime temperatures below 0°C |
| 5 | Active snowfields, solid ice, hail, high hypothermia risk, and mandatory acclimatization |
SPKGI Grade Classification
| Total Score | SPKGI Grade | Difficulty Level |
|---|---|---|
| 11–15 | G1 | Very Easy |
| 16–25 | G2 | Easy |
| 26–35 | G3 | Moderate |
| 36–43 | G4 | Difficult |
| 44–49 | G5 | Very Difficult |
| 50–55 | G6 | Extreme Alpine Expedition |
The SPKGI classification system consists of six (6) difficulty grades, each representing a specific range of total assessment scores.
It is possible for all routes on the same mountain to fall within the same SPKGI grade while having different total scores. This difference indicates that, although the routes share the same overall difficulty classification, one route may still be objectively more demanding than another.
For example, two routes may both be classified as SPKGI Grade G4, but a route with a total score of 41 is considered more challenging than another route with a score of 36, even though both remain within the same grade category.
This scoring system provides a more detailed and objective comparison between routes while maintaining a simple six-grade classification that is easy to understand and apply.
